site stats

Binary search inbuilt function in python

WebMethod 2: Using inbuilt function 1. Firstly, convert the binary strings to a decimal using int () function. 2. Then add them. 3. Finally, covert results into a binary number using bin () function. a = '0011' # decimal value is 3 b = '1010' # decimal value is 10 result = bin(int(a,2) + int(b,2)) print("Addition of the a and b is ",result) Output WebJun 1, 2024 · R Language provides an inbuilt function round() which rounds off to the given number of digits, if no number of digits is provided for round off, it rounds off the number to the nearest integer.. Syntax: round(x, digits=n)

Convert Binary to Decimal Number In Python. CodingGear

WebNov 11, 2024 · What is binary search in python? A binary search is an algorithm that is used to find the position of an element in an ordered array. There are two ways to perform a binary search. In both approaches, we … WebIn this video, we take a look at the well-known Binary Search algorithm in Python. Binary Search is a technique that allows you to search an ordered list of elements very efficiently... tattoos st charles mo https://northgamold.com

Binary Search in Python - Javatpoint

WebStep 1- Declare a function for finding the second largest number Step 2- Use max () method and store the value returned by it in a variable Step 3- Remove largest element from the list Step 4- Again call max () and store the maximum element in the variable Step 5- Return variable, this will be the second largest element WebA heap is created by using python’s inbuilt library named heapq. This library has the relevant functions to carry out various operations on heap data structure. Below is a list of these functions. heapify − This function converts a regular list to a heap. In the resulting heap the smallest element gets pushed to the index position 0. WebReturns the current global symbol table as a dictionary. hasattr () Returns True if the specified object has the specified attribute (property/method) hash () Returns the hash value of a specified object. help () Executes the built-in help system. hex () Converts a number into a hexadecimal value. tattoos spelled wrong

How to convert categorical data to binary data in Python?

Category:Python program to count upper and lower case characters …

Tags:Binary search inbuilt function in python

Binary search inbuilt function in python

heapq — Heap queue algorithm — Python 3.11.3 documentation

Web2 days ago · This module provides an implementation of the heap queue algorithm, also known as the priority queue algorithm. Heaps are binary trees for which every parent node has a value less than or equal to any of its children. This implementation uses arrays for which heap [k] <= heap [2*k+1] and heap [k] <= heap [2*k+2] for all k, counting elements ... WebJun 3, 2024 · Binary Search is an efficient search algorithm that works on sorted arrays. It's often used as one of the first examples of algorithms that run in logarithmic time (O(logn)) because of its intuitive behavior, and is a fundamental algorithm in Computer Science. Binary Search - Example. Binary Search works on a divide-and-conquer approach and ...

Binary search inbuilt function in python

Did you know?

WebNov 10, 2024 · How To Convert From Binary to Decimal in Python Without Inbuilt Function. Step 1: Create a variable that holds the binary string. Step 2: Convert the binary string into a list. Step 3: Reverse the list. Step 4: Initialize the variable that holds the sum. WebBinary search is a classic algorithm in computer science. In this step-by-step tutorial, you'll learn how to implement this algorithm in Python. …

WebMar 22, 2024 · Example 1: Taking binary string input and use the in-built functions for conversion binary_num= input ('Enter a binary to convert into octal:') decimal_num= int (binary_num, 2) octal_num = oct (decimal_num) print ('Octal number representation is:', octal_num) Binary to octal conversion using the in-built functions

Web2 days ago · Convert an integer number to a binary string prefixed with “0b”. The result is a valid Python expression. If x is not a Python int object, it has to define an __index__ () method that returns an integer. Some examples: >>> >>> bin(3) '0b11' >>> bin(-10) '-0b1010' If the prefix “0b” is desired or not, you can use either of the following ways. >>> WebDec 10, 2024 · Python int to Binary Using bin () function: It is python’s built-in function. It takes integer as input and returns its binary representation in string format as output. Syntax: bin (num) Parameters: num – integer Note: if num is not an integer, __index ()__ method should be implemented to return an integer. One may incur TypeError Exception

WebJan 28, 2014 · Python Program for Binary Search (Recursive and Iterative) In a nutshell, this search algorithm takes advantage of a collection of elements that is already sorted by ignoring half of the elements after just one comparison. Compare x with the middle element. If x matches with the middle element, we return the mid index.

WebImplement a Binary Search in Python. First, we implement a binary search with the iterative method. We will repeat a set of statements and iterate every item of the list. We will find the middle value until the search is complete. Let's understand the following program of the iterative method. tattoos stechenWebJul 18, 2024 · Binary search algorithms are also known as half interval search. They return the position of a target value in a sorted list. These algorithms use the “divide and conquer” technique to find the value's position. Binary search algorithms and linear search algorithms are examples of simple search algorithms. tattoos stars and moonWebOct 16, 2008 · While there's no explicit binary search algorithm in Python, there is a module - bisect - designed to find the insertion point for an element in a sorted list using a binary search. This can be "tricked" into performing a binary search. tattoos stretched from pregnancyWebJan 28, 2024 · Python program to print even length words in a string; Python Program to accept the strings which contains all vowels; Python Count the Number of matching characters in a pair of string; Python program to count number of vowels using sets in given string; Python Count and display vowels in a string; Python String count() Method tattoos stores near meWeb2 days ago · Heaps are binary trees for which every parent node has a value less than or equal to any of its children. This implementation uses arrays for which heap [k] <= heap [2*k+1] and heap [k] <= heap [2*k+2] for all k, counting elements from zero. For the sake of comparison, non-existing elements are considered to be infinite. tattoos st cloudWebSep 1, 2024 · In this article, we have discussed binary search trees and their properties. We have also implemented the algorithms to insert elements into a binary search tree and to search elements in a binary … tattoos store near byWebIn Python, you can simply use the bin () function to convert from a decimal value to its corresponding binary value. And similarly, the int () function to convert a binary to its decimal value. The int () function takes as second argument the base of the number to be converted, which is 2 in the case of binary numbers. tattoos south edmonton